- Summary:
- In this major study Joel Krieger traces some of the most significantpolitical changes that have occurred in the United States and the United Kingdom in the past decade. In each country, a vital and confident conservatism has replaced the more consensual basis of political life typical of the immediate post-war years. Krieger both explains the origins of these developments and assesses their importance for the future of western democracies.
